Name: Isoleucine

·   CAS No:  73-32-5

 

·   Molecular Weight: 131.17g/mol

 

·   Molecular formula: C6H13NO2

 

·   Synonyms:  2-Amino-3-methylvaleric acid

·   Appearance:  Waxy, shiny, rhombic leaflets from alcohol

 

·   Solubility: Sparingly soluble in hot alcohol , hot acetic acid. Insoluble in ether.
